    The Corps Franconia Darmstadt is a fraternity founded on November 16, 1889, in Darmstadt.It is one of the 59 German Student Corps within the Weinheimer Senioren-Convent (WSC), the second oldest federation of classical European fraternal corporations, with roots dating back to the 15th century and fraternities founded in several European countries.

    The World Spider Catalog (WSC) is an online searchable database concerned with spider taxonomy. It aims to list all accepted families, genera and species, as well as provide access to the related taxonomic literature. The WSC began as a series of web pages in 2000, created by Norman I. Platnick of the American Museum of Natural History.

    Waste Control Specialists LLC (WCS) is a treatment, storage, & disposal company dealing in radioactive, hazardous, and mixed wastes. Developed and controlled by Texas billionaire investor Harold Simmons until his death at the end of 2013, the company was founded in Dallas, Texas in 1989 as a landfill operator, and awarded a unique license for disposal of low level radioactive waste in 2009.

    Western Sydney Community (WSC), officially known as Dai Le & Frank Carbone W.S.C., is an Australian political party founded in 2023 by independent MP Dai Le and Fairfield mayor Frank Carbone. The party plans to contest electorates in the Greater Western Sydney region at the 2025 federal election .
